In the Andes, there are several pre-Hispanic irrigation networks with structures destined for water storage. However, it has not been widely discussed in archaeological research. This is probably due to their being difficult to identify. The aim of this study is to explore the use of diatom assemblage analysis as a methodological tool suitable to help in the identification and characterization of these ancient hydraulic structures. We analyzed two archaeological structures interpreted as water reservoirs from north-western Argentina (EH1 in Antofagasta de la Sierra and U-88R1 in Yocavil) and compared them to current reservoirs. The diatom species composition and the changes in the dominant ecological groups in the studied structures highlight different periods of hydraulic behavior. EH1 contained and stored water, but there were periods of time in which there was a lack of use or abandonment of the structure. However, the U88-R1 structure does not have diatom evidence of containing standing water for a prolonged time but presence of wet soils. Thus, the structure could have been used for other water management strategies. The results show that diatom analysis is a methodological tool with a high potential to study ancestral hydrotechnologies.  相似文献

We engage geography's longstanding debate on what “counts” as resistance by introducing slow resistance to account for temporal-political strategies against unjust developments, particularly under authoritarian conditions. We draw on over a decade of fieldwork in the Salween River Basin where dams and diversions have been proposed since 1979, including the most recent iteration, the Yuam River water diversion project in Northwest Thailand. We find that resistance by impacted communities and civil society encompasses slow, strategic, and considered actions over time and generations. Such resistance is necessarily protracted to contest developments (re)proposed over decades. By foregrounding the strategic use of time and temporality, we highlight often overlooked actions and strategies of resistance by a diverse range of actors, showing how resistance movements are incremental and interconnected over time, even when “under the radar”. These strategies are key to contesting and (re)shaping the conditions of development in the Basin.  相似文献

A proposed project will take water from an aquifer in the California desert to the coast. Lacking final approvals more than 30 years after it started, the project remains a plan despite sizeable opposition. What is its secret? In this paper, I examine the imaginaries of the underground aquifer underneath the lands of Cadiz Inc, the project proponent. While local theories insist the company is at the centre of a Chinatown conspiracy, I argue that the company stays alive through regulatory alchemy, a term that reveals the magic at the heart of scientific and regulatory approval processes. I examine narratives of the aquifer in environmental compliance and financial reporting in order to reveal how regulatory processes become the conditions of profit-making, building on debates in critical legal geography and political ecology.  相似文献

Much practically orientated environmental research is marked by a polarity between functionalist abstraction and ahistorical normative discourse. This paper seeks to bridge the divide between theoretical and empirical research through a case study of New York City's water supply. Current processes of socio-economic restructuring are leading to negative environmental consequences obscured by a failure to extend analysis beyond limited temporal, spatial or sectoral scales. Insights from regulationist theory show that a combination of fiscal, political and other developments are bringing about a wide-ranging reformulation of existing patterns of environmental regulation and service provision in the city. The power of the state is being radically diminished in relation to the power of capital and a plethora of different interest groups. A relatively simple centralized model of environmental regulation is being transformed into a complex decentralized pattern involving the emergence of new approaches to urban governance. Further research is needed on the contradictions between capitalist accumulation and environmental regulation at different spatial scales in order to link New York's changing role within the global economy to the declining political legitimacy and fiscal capability of the state to play an extensive role in environmental management.  相似文献

Recent studies have shown that pre-Columbian societies in the Amazon undertook significant landscape modifications, including earthworks. Our fieldwork has revealed that pre-Columbian settlements in the Santarém Region, Lower Amazon, were not limited to the vicinities of permanent water courses, as formerly often assumed. Instead, numerous archaeological sites, dating from ca. a.d. 1300 up to the time of European colonization in the seventeenth century, have been found in an upland area known as the Belterra Plateau, south of the present-day city of Santarém. These upland sites have been found to be associated with particular features in the landscape: cavities or depressions, known locally as “Poços de Água”. LiDAR data shows that a pattern of non-randomly distributed depressions extends far into the densely forested Tapajós National Forest (Flona-Tapajós), allowing us to suggest that the expansion of inland settlement extended considerably farther to the south than what has previously been established through conventional archaeological fieldwork.  相似文献

A shipwreck from the early 3rd century BC was discovered in the Black Sea's suboxic depths off Ere?li, Turkey, during the 2011 E/V Nautilus expedition. Remote investigation revealed the trawl‐damaged remains of a merchant ship carrying multiple amphora types associated with Aegean and Pontic production areas. Also discovered were elements of the ship's hull that show evidence of both pegged mortise‐and‐tenon and laced construction. The wreck provides crucial archaeological evidence for both maritime connectivity and ship‐construction methods during a period of political and economic transition.  相似文献

北京大学入藏的秦代水陆里程简册中记载秦代有"阳"县存在,关于这一新出现的秦县,前辈学者认为可能是位于今河南省方城县的秦汉"阳城"。然而,从简册中记载的"阳"县下属各乡到其他地区的距离来看,"阳县"不太可能在今方城附近,而更有可能是位于先秦"唐"国故地的"唐"县。其他出土材料所见的"唐"县一般写作"阳",清华简《系年》中还有楚国曾灭"唐(阳)"置县的明确记载。秦代的阳县应该就是继承了楚灭唐国之后所设的阳县。  相似文献

This article examines the impact of decentralization reforms on improving access to domestic water supply in the rural districts of Kondoa and Kongwa, Tanzania, using a users' and a gender perspective. The article addresses the question whether and to what extent the delivery of gender-sensitive water services to rural households improved after the reforms. Household- and village-level data were obtained through a household survey and qualitative methods. The findings show an increase of the proportion of households using improved sources of domestic water between 2002 and 2011. However, more than half of users still travel over a kilometre and use more than an hour to collect water in the dry season. Despite the increased proportion of women in water management committees, the outcomes of these decentralized arrangements differ for men and women. Overall, the reforms have produced contradictory effects by improving access to water supply for some users, and creating or reinforcing existing inter- and intra-village inequalities.  相似文献

Hydraulic and hydrochemical data from several hundred wells mostly drilled by the oil and gas industry within the four deep carbonate and siliciclastic reservoirs of the Upper Rhine Graben area in France and Germany have been compiled, examined, validated and analysed with the aim to characterize fluids and reservoir properties. Due to enhanced temperatures in the subsurface of the Upper Rhine Graben, this study on hydraulic and hydrochemical properties has been motivated by an increasing interest in deep hydrogeothermal energy projects in the Rhine rift valley. The four examined geothermal reservoir formations are characterized by high hydraulic conductivity reflecting the active tectonic setting of the rift valley and its fractured and karstified reservoirs. The hydraulic conductivity decreases only marginally with depth in each of the reservoirs, because the Upper Rhine Graben is a young tectonically active structure. The generally high hydraulic conductivity of the reservoir rocks permits cross‐formation advective flow of thermal water. Water composition data reflect the origin and hydrochemical evolution of deep water. Shallow water to 500 m depth is, in general, weakly mineralized. The chemical signature of the water is controlled by fluid–rock geochemical interactions. With increasing depth, the total of dissolved solids (TDS) increases. In all reservoirs, the fluids evolve to a NaCl‐dominated brine. The high salinity of the reservoirs is partly derived from dissolution of halite in evaporitic Triassic and Cenozoic formations, and partly from the fluids residing in the crystalline basement. Water of all four reservoirs is saturated with respect to calcite and other minerals including quartz and barite.  相似文献

Permian hydrothermal activity in the Tarim Basin may have been responsible for the invasion of hot brines into Ordovician carbonate reservoirs. Studies have been undertaken to explain the origin and geochemical characteristics of the diagenetic fluid present during this hydrothermal event although there is no consensus on it. We present a genetic model resulting from the study of δ13C, δ18O, δ34S, and 87Sr/86Sr isotope values and fluid inclusions (FIs) from fracture‐ and vug‐filling calcite, saddle dolomite, fluorite, barite, quartz, and anhydrite from Ordovician outcrops in northwest (NW) Tarim Basin and subsurface cores in Central Tarim Basin. The presence of hydrothermal fluid was confirmed by minerals with fluid inclusion homogenization temperatures being >10°C higher than the paleo‐formation burial temperatures both in the NW Tarim and in the Central Tarim areas. The mixing of hot (>200°C), high‐salinity (>24 wt% NaCl), 87Sr‐rich (up to 0.7104) hydrothermal fluid with cool (60–100°C), low‐salinity (0 to 3.5 wt% NaCl), also 87Sr‐rich (up to 0.7010) meteoric water in the Ordovician unit was supported by the salinity of fluid inclusions, and δ13C, δ18O, and 87Sr/86Sr isotopic values of the diagenetic minerals. Up‐migrated hydrothermal fluids from the deeper Cambrian strata may have contributed to the hot brine with high sulfate concentrations which promoted thermochemical sulfate reduction (TSR) in the Ordovician, resulting in the formation of 12C‐rich (δ13C as low as ?13.8‰) calcite and 34S‐rich (δ34S values from 21.4‰ to 29.7‰) H2S, pyrite, and elemental sulfur. Hydrothermal fluid mixing with fresh water in Ordovician strata in Tarim Basin was facilitated by deep‐seated faults and up‐reaching faults due to the pervasive Permian magmatic activity. Collectively, fluid mixing, hydrothermal dolomitization, TSR, and faulting may have locally dissolved the host carbonates and increased the reservoir porosity and permeability, which has significant implications for hydrocarbon exploration.  相似文献
